pub struct WatermarkController<C: Clock = MonotonicClock> { /* private fields */ }Expand description
Per-pipeline-thread pause/resume state machine with hysteresis.
The controller never calls anything: WatermarkController::tick
returns a Transition and the driver applies it, which keeps this
module free of source and metrics dependencies. Transitions strictly
alternate (Pause, Resume, Pause, …) and each full cycle takes at
least BackpressureParams::min_pause.

Sourcepub fn on_send_rejected(&mut self)
pub fn on_send_rejected(&mut self)
Record that a try_send to a downstream queue was rejected. Cheap;
call from the poll loop’s rejection path. While paused this restarts
the minimum-pause timer — a rejection is proof downstream is still
congested.

pub fn tick( &mut self, budget: &InflightBudget, queues_below_low: bool, ) -> Option<Transition>
Evaluate the state machine once per poll iteration.
queues_below_low is the driver’s view of its downstream queues
(all below the low-watermark fill ratio). Returns a transition for
the driver to apply, or None.
